[Note Guidelines] Photographer's Note
She's my former officemate and good friend, Patricia. She's now attending her board review while waiting for her slot at the airlines - yes, as a stewardess. She was out visiting and waiting for work to finish last night so we can all go out for a drink.


Shot by hand of course and worked with the available lighting which were a few florescent lamps. This was done with a nifty fifty set at f2.8 [I do not open up til 1.4 much now, thanks rew] and with +2.0 EV compensation to get more brightness out of the image, which would otherwise be too dark without the flash.


I was actually trying to see if I can come up with a good image even if the sofa was cut off at the ends. See the lounge is too small to maneuver in - my back was already against the wall.
